Ford (F) is working to sell more F-150 pickups by offering lower interest rates to buyers with the weakest acceptable credit histories, Ryan Felton of The Wall Street Journal reports. “We wanted to provide the opportunity to those with credit ratings that may not be perfect the opportunity to have the best rates available,” a Ford spokesman said.
